Valea Draganului

Drăganului Valley is a village in Poieni commune in Cluj county, Transylvania, Romania.

Recommendations for travel Valea Draganului

For mountain lovers and lovers of photos, fortresses and magnificent dams, Bologa and Valea Draganului represent one of the best solutions for spending a day or a weekend in the Apuseni mountains.

The little ones can play with ponies or they can admire peacocks and pheasants. At the end of Draganului Valley, at 20 km from E60, there is Lake Floroiu, formed by erecting a dam of 120 m high and 424 m long, and from here, with a field car you can reach Stana de Vale.

The road to the Drăganului Dam is practicable throughout the year. It is good to know that it is forbidden to stop cars on the dam, as well as shooting or filming on the dam.
